This tuberose-led white floral is a divisive beast: some find it a captivating masterpiece, others a headache-inducing floral bomb. Test it first to see which side of the elegant fence you land on.
This is a fiercely divisive jasmine, a love-it-or-hate-it affair that’s absolutely not safe for a blind buy. For some, it's the photorealistic jasmine of their dreams; for others, it's a pungent nightmare of decay and indoles. Proceed with extreme caution and a test strip.

While many praise its elegance, the EDP can be quite potent, making it less ideal for the office unless applied sparingly. Its sensual white floral heart makes it perfect for dates and formal events, though some find it versatile enough for daily casual wear. Definitely skip for the gym.

Given its strong, often indolic profile and moderate sillage, this leans away from office wear. It's best suited for dates due to its sensual, romantic nature, and can work for more relaxed formal events where a statement scent is welcomed. Not for sport, as its richness would be overwhelming.
